The development consists of: The change of use and amalgamation of the centre’s unoccupied car showroom and adjacent fire service corridor with the centre’s permitted retail anchor unit at ground floor level to form a new single level anchor unit above basement car park levels. The reconfigured anchor unit will have 3,000 sqm net of convenience floorspace (including ancillary off-licence) and 2,042 sqm net of comparison floorspace. The basement storage and goods inward areas of the anchor unit will remain as permitted and constructed. The total gross floor area of the anchor unit will be c. 7,558 sqm, including basement and ground floor levels. Access to the anchor unit will be from the ground floor shopping mall and the central pedestrian street of the shopping centre. The first floor of the retail anchor unit, approved for the sale of comparison goods, will be repurposed into a separate leisure unit measuring c.3,140 sqm (change of use from retail to leisure use). Access to this unit will be from the first floor mall level of the shopping centre. The development includes for all other associated site development works required to complete the development, including new anchor store elevation signage
